The Catalans sit second within the desk after their first league defeat of the marketing campaign, two factors behind bitter rivals Real Madrid following Los Blancos’ victory over Villarreal on Saturday, whereas Sevilla rise to sixth.
Real Betis moved fourth with a 2-1 win at Espanyol, due to a stoppage-time penalty save by their goalkeeper Pau Lopez, who previously performed for the Catalans.
Atletico Madrid stumbled to a 1-1 draw at Celta Vigo after having Clement Lenglet despatched off within the first half and sit fifth.
Veteran Chilean winger Sanchez put Sevilla forward from the penalty spot early on in opposition to Barca and Isaac Romero doubled the hosts’ lead after having already missed two good probabilities.
Marcus Rashford pulled a objective again earlier than half-time, however Lewandowski fired huge from the spot to spurn his workforce’s finest probability of an equaliser.
Jose Carmona and Akor Adams wrapped up Sevilla’s emphatic win within the last levels, as Hansi Flick’s facet fell to an unusually heavy defeat.
“The team’s first 45 minutes were horrendous. I think we’ve not played a game as bad as that and we must be self-critical,” Barca midfielder Pedri Gonzalez instructed the membership’s media channel.
Flick defended his workforce regardless of their loss, saying that he was happy with their response within the second half.
“It’s one match and we lost it, and we have to keep going,” he mentioned.
Barcelona have been nonetheless licking their wounds after Paris Saint-Germain beat them late on within the Champions League on Wednesday, and have been with out injured teenage star Lamine Yamal.
“In the first half we didn’t know how to defend well or attack well,” Pedri instructed Movistar, of his workforce’s sluggish show.
The rout started when Ronald Araujo clumsily grappled with Romero within the field and conceded a penalty.
Sanchez dispatched it, with the 36-year-old sending Wojciech Szczesny the incorrect approach to fireplace Matias Almeyda’s facet forward.
Sevilla rampant
Romero swept into the underside nook from Ruben Vargas’s cutback for the second as Barca have been opened up simply once more.
Rashford was the primary Barcelona participant to awake from their slumber and pulled the champions again into the sport deep in first-half stoppage time, volleying house Pedri’s cross for his first La Liga objective.
Having gained only one league recreation on the Ramon Sanchez-Pizjuan in 2025 earlier than Barcelona’s go to, the hosts’ nerves started to shake.
Sevilla substitute Adnan Januzaj conceded a penalty for felling Balde as he flew into the field, granting Barca a golden probability to degree.
Veteran Polish striker Lewandowski stuttered twice in his run-up earlier than firing huge of the put up.
Youngster Roony Bardghji may have equalised however fired straight on the goalkeeper after Lewandowski’s flick-on despatched him in on objective.
Sevilla wrapped up their win late on via full-back Carmona, who drilled a low effort previous Szczesny and into the far nook, and Adams.
“I’m very happy for the victory, we needed to win at home,” mentioned Sevilla coach Almeyda.
“We could not give them a metre of area… we knew what we needed to do and we’re on a great path.”
Atletico drop factors
Atletico’s draw at Celta left them eight factors behind leaders Real Madrid and 6 behind Barca.
A Carl Starfelt own-goal put Atletico forward earlier than Lenglet was despatched off within the fortieth minute for 2 yellow playing cards.
Iago Aspas, who equalled the report for many Celta appearances, bundled house an equaliser within the second half, with the hosts on high however unable to discover a winner.
It was Celta’s sixth 1-1 draw of the season in eight league video games, with the Galician facet but to win.
Atletico had gained their prior three throughout all competitions, together with a 5-2 thrashing of Real Madrid final weekend.
“I’m very happy with the work of my players,” mentioned an aggravated Simeone repeatedly, in reply to varied questions concerning the recreation.
The coach had proven his anger on the touchline on the determination to ship off Lenglet for 2 fouls on Ferran Jutgla.
Promoted facet Elche fell to their first defeat of the season, a 3-1 loss at Alaves that left them seventh.
